Abstract

The structure of the Canadian healthcare system, particularly in Ontario, has remained remarkably stable over the past 25 years. No other private sector industry employing hundreds of thousands of people, spending tens of billions of dollars annually and serving millions of consumers every day has survived for 30 years without the need to reinvent itself in quite fundamental ways. How then has the healthcare sector in Canada avoided the pressure to "reinvent itself?"

The Zon laboratory aims to dissect how assaults to the hematopoietic system cause severe diseases such as leukemias, lymphomas, and anemias. They investigate hematopoietic development and disease using chemical screens, genetic screens, and analysis of novel transgenic lines in zebrafish.
